π§Ύ What is it used for?
Austro Relief Spray (75gm) by Austro Lab is a topical pain relief spray designed to provide fast and targeted relief from various types of musculoskeletal pain. It is typically formulated with ingredients like Diclofenac, Menthol, Methyl Salicylate, and Camphor, which help reduce pain and inflammation.
It is used for:
Joint pain (arthritis, sprains)
Muscle strains and cramps
Backache
Neck or shoulder stiffness
Sports injuries
Local inflammation or swelling
β οΈ Common Side Effects
Topical pain sprays are generally safe when used correctly. However, some users may experience:
Mild skin irritation or redness
Burning or stinging sensation
Dryness or peeling of skin
Allergic rash or itching
π¨ Serious Warnings & Precautions
Do not apply on broken or wounded skin β may cause burning or irritation
Avoid contact with eyes, mouth, or mucous membranes β rinse thoroughly with water if contact occurs
Do not inhale directly β can irritate nasal passages
Do not cover with tight bandages β increases risk of skin reaction or burning
Flammable β keep away from fire or heat sources
π Drug & Product Interactions
Avoid using with other topical pain relievers or steroid creams at the same site
No major drug interactions reported with topical use, but caution is advised if used with blood-thinning medications like warfarin due to methyl salicylate absorption in large amounts
Perfumed lotions or alcohol-based skin products may increase irritation when used together
π₯ Cautionary Groups
Children under 12 years: Use only under doctorβs supervision
Pregnant or breastfeeding women: Avoid prolonged use unless advised by a doctor
Asthmatic patients: Some ingredients may trigger symptomsβuse cautiously
Allergic individuals: Avoid if allergic to salicylates, menthol, or NSAIDs
β Tips for Safe Use
Shake well before use
Spray from a distance of 5β8 cm on affected area
Do not massage after spraying β let it dry
Use 2β3 times a day or as directed by a physician
Wash hands after use, unless used for hand pain
Avoid applying before or after bathing for at least 30 minutes
π When to Consult a Doctor Immediately
Skin rash, redness, or blistering after use
Breathing difficulty (especially in asthmatic patients)
Swelling or burning that doesnβt go away
Signs of an allergic reaction (hives, itching, severe redness)
